Integracja WooCommerce z modern topology platforms – Kompleksowy przewodnik
W niniejszym artykule omówimy, jak skutecznie zintegrować WooCommerce z nowoczesnymi platformami topologii infrastrukturalnej i sieciowej. Dowiesz się, jakie są najważniejsze wyzwania, kroki wdrożenia oraz korzyści płynące z połączenia sklepu WooCommerce z platformami zarządzającymi topologią – zarówno w kontekście skalowalności, jak i wydajności. Artykuł skupia się na perspektywie ekspertów technicznych, DevOps, architektów rozwiązań oraz właścicieli sklepów e-commerce opartych na WordPress.
Co musisz wiedzieć?
-
Dlaczego warto integrować WooCommerce z modern topology platforms?
Umożliwia to automatyzację zarządzania infrastrukturą, poprawę wydajności i skalowalności sklepu oraz płynne wdrażanie nowoczesnych praktyk DevOps. -
Jakie platformy topologii są najczęściej integrowane z WooCommerce?
Najpopularniejsze rozwiązania to Kubernetes, Docker Swarm, AWS ECS, HashiCorp Consul, Terraform oraz narzędzia typu Infrastructure as Code (IaC). -
Jakie są główne zalety integracji?
Zwiększona automatyzacja, bezpieczeństwo, łatwiejsze zarządzanie infrastrukturą, większa elastyczność i redukcja kosztów utrzymania. -
Z jakimi wyzwaniami należy się liczyć?
Wysoki próg wejścia technologicznego, potrzeba zaawansowanej wiedzy w zakresie DevOps i cloud computing, a także ryzyko związane z kompatybilnością i wydajnością.
Nowoczesna integracja WooCommerce z platformami topologicznymi – kluczowe aspekty rozwoju e-commerce
Transformacja cyfrowa rynku e-commerce wymusiła nie tylko optymalizację procesów sprzedażowych, ale także ewolucję infrastruktury sklepów internetowych. Integracja WooCommerce z nowoczesnymi platformami topologii, takimi jak Kubernetes czy IaC, to dziś istotny element budowy skalowalnych, bezpiecznych i odpornych na awarie rozwiązań sprzedażowych. Eksperci zgodnie wskazują, że to przyszłość wydajności operacyjnej, analityki danych i pełnej automatyzacji zaplecza sprzedażowego.
Jak wygląda integracja WooCommerce z modern topology platforms?
Integracja WooCommerce z platformami zarządzającymi topologią środowisk IT – zarówno kontenerowych, jak i chmurowych – wymaga zastosowania precyzyjnych procesów technicznych oraz zaawansowanego podejścia do zarządzania infrastrukturą. Obejmuje to automatyzację deploymentu, zarządzanie konfiguracjami oraz ciągłe monitorowanie wydajności całego środowiska sklepu online.
Definicja modern topology platforms
Modern topology platforms to zaawansowane ekosystemy narzędzi i usług służących do dynamicznego zarządzania strukturą i zależnościami środowisk IT. Obejmują one zarówno rozwiązania kontenerowe, jak Kubernetes czy Docker Swarm, jak również narzędzia IaC: Terraform, Pulumi, Ansible oraz systemy orkiestracji chmurowej (AWS ECS, Azure AKS, Google Cloud GKE).
Wpływ topologii na e-commerce
Elastyczna topologia środowisk IT pozwala błyskawicznie odpowiadać na zmieniające się obciążenia sklepu, rozdzielać ruch, wdrażać aktualizacje bez przestojów oraz zwiększać bezpieczeństwo przetwarzania danych klientów.
Kluczowe korzyści płynące z integracji WooCommerce z topologiami nowej generacji
- Wydajność i skalowalność – dynamicznie przydzielane zasoby infrastrukturalne zapewniają spójne działanie podczas wzmożonego ruchu.
- Automatyzacja – integracja z narzędziami IaC umożliwia automatyczne skalowanie, wdrażanie poprawek oraz zarządzanie całą infrastrukturą sklepu WooCommerce.
- Bezpieczeństwo i monitoring – nowoczesne topologie pozwalają implementować zaawansowane kontrole bezpieczeństwa, logowanie zdarzeń oraz real time monitoring.
- Ciągłość działania – technologie orkiestracji minimalizują ryzyko przestojów dzięki wielu warstwom redundancji i automatycznym reakcjom na awarie.
Najważniejsze platformy topologiczne do integracji z WooCommerce
- Kubernetes
-
Infrastructure as Code (Terraform, Ansible, Pulumi)
- Efektywna deklaratywna konfiguracja infrastruktury dla środowisk WooCommerce.
- Szybkie provisioning środowisk testowych, produkcyjnych, staging.
-
HashiCorp Consul i Service Discovery
- Zarządzanie dynamicznymi zależnościami między usługami e-commerce, load balancing usług API, płynne aktualizacje.
-
Chmura (AWS ECS/EKS, Azure AKS, Google Cloud GKE)
- Globalna dostępność, auto-skalowanie, natywna integracja z narzędziami CI/CD.
Kroki wdrożenia integracji WooCommerce z nowoczesną topologią infrastruktury
- Ocena obecnego środowiska sklepu – audyt techniczny, analiza wymagań skalowalności.
- Wybór platformy topologicznej – zgodność z architekturą sklepu oraz długofalową strategią biznesową.
- Migracja do środowiska kontenerowego lub chmurowego – Docker, Kubernetes, ECS.
- Implementacja IaC (np. Terraform, Ansible) – automatyzacja provisioning’u środowisk, wersjonowanie konfiguracji.
- Konfiguracja ciągłego monitorowania, alertowania i automatycznego skalowania.
- Testy wydajnościowe i bezpieczeństwa (load testing, penetration testing).
- Szkolenie zespołu i dokumentacja nowych procedur DevOps.
Typowe wyzwania i sposoby ich rozwiązywania
-
Kompatybilność pluginów WooCommerce z mikrousługami
Konieczność weryfikacji, czy wszystkie rozszerzenia wspierają środowiska rozproszone. -
Bezpieczeństwo komunikacji między usługami
Zastosowanie TLS, Service Mesh (np. Istio), segmentacja ruchu sieciowego. -
Monitorowanie i logowanie zdarzeń na wielu poziomach infrastruktury
Integracja Prometheus, Grafana, ELK Stack, Fluentd/Fluentbit.
Studium przypadku – optymalizacja WooCommerce na Kubernetes
Przykładowy sklep e-commerce z ruchem powyżej 100 tys. użytkowników miesięcznie przeniósł swoje środowisko WooCommerce do chmury GCP, wykorzystując Google Kubernetes Engine. Efekty:
- Redukcja kosztów infrastruktury o 32% dzięki auto-skalowaniu instancji.
- Poprawa wskaźników uptime do 99,99%.
- Błyskawiczne wdrożenia (blue/green deployment) – czas deployu skrócony do kilku minut.
- Automatyczna synchronizacja konfiguracji z repozytorium Git (GitOps z ArgoCD).
Rola konteneryzacji i IaC w nowoczesnych wdrożeniach e-commerce
Wprowadzenie kontenerów aplikacyjnych nie tylko przyspiesza rozwój sklepu, ale umożliwia bezpieczne eksperymentowanie i wdrażanie usług powiązanych z WooCommerce, bez ryzyka destabilizacji środowiska produkcyjnego.
Best practices: Efektywna integracja WooCommerce z platformami topologicznymi
- Regularne aktualizacje komponentów infrastruktury i pluginów.
- Wersjonowanie konfiguracji środowiska za pomocą repozytoriów GIT.
- Wdrożenie polityk backupowych na poziomie aplikacji, bazy danych oraz całego środowiska chmurowego.
- Testy bezpieczeństwa infrastruktury przed każdym deploymentem produkcyjnym.
FAQ – Najczęściej zadawane pytania
- Czy WooCommerce obsługuje out-of-the-box integrację z Kubernetes?
- Sam WooCommerce nie posiada natywnej integracji, ale z powodzeniem można go wdrażać w środowiskach kontenerowych dzięki Docker, Helm oraz customowym manifestom Kubernetes.
- Jakie narzędzia automatyzacji polecane są do integracji WooCommerce z IaC?
- Najczęściej stosuje się Terraform i Ansible do provisioning’u zasobów, a Helm do wdrożeń w Kubernetes, zapewniając pełną wersjonowalność oraz automatyzację.
- Jak chronić dane klientów WooCommerce w nowoczesnej topologii?
- Poprzez wdrożenie mechanizmów szyfrowania transmisji, segmentację ruchu sieciowego, regularne backupy, monitoring z SIEM oraz kontrolę dostępu RBAC.
- Czy migracja sklepu WooCommerce do chmury lub kontenerów jest opłacalna dla mniejszych firm?
- Tak, szczególnie przy użyciu skalowalnych rozwiązań chmurowych typu pay-as-you-go – pozwala to zoptymalizować koszty i skalować zasoby według potrzeb.
- Jak zapewnić ciągłość działania sklepu WooCommerce w środowisku rozproszonym?
- Kluczowe jest wdrożenie automatycznego skalowania, redundancji usług, mechanizmów failover oraz monitoringu i alertowania działania wszystkich komponentów.
- Czy istnieją gotowe szablony wdrożeniowe dla WooCommerce na Kubernetes?
- Tak, w repozytoriach GitHub i ArtifactHub dostępne są Helm Charts oraz prekonfigurowane manifesty umożliwiające szybki start z WooCommerce na Kubernetes.
- Jak monitorować wydajność WooCommerce w zintegrowanej infrastrukturze?
- Zalecane jest użycie narzędzi takich jak Prometheus, Grafana, New Relic, Datadog, które umożliwiają monitorowanie wydajności zarówno aplikacji, jak i całego środowiska.
Podsumowanie
Integracja WooCommerce z modern topology platforms to kluczowy krok na drodze do pełnej automatyzacji, skalowalności i bezpieczeństwa nowoczesnych sklepów e-commerce. Dzięki zaawansowanym rozwiązaniom infrastrukturalnym możliwe jest znaczące zwiększenie wydajności, łatwe zarządzanie środowiskami, a także natychmiastowe reagowanie na wzrost obciążenia. Jeśli zastanawiasz się, jak usprawnić swój sklep i wdrożyć najlepsze praktyki DevOps – skontaktuj się z naszym zespołem ekspertów w zakresie integracji WooCommerce z nowoczesnymi platformami topologicznymi i rozpocznij transformację swojego e-commerce już dziś!
Masz pytania związane z tym tematem? Skontaktuj się ze mną:
Chętnie Ci pomogę w tym zakresie
Email: brain@helpguru.eu
Telefon: +48 888 830 888
Strona: https://helpguru.eu